Came without a reservation in a camper van. The pitches are very difficult to maneuver into when the site is full of campers. Some noise from the street and train. The site is neat and well maintained. Extra service costs extra and the already quite expensive overnight price of €83 for being on the site for 17 hours. We arrived after the closing time of both the pool and shops. If you want to eat at their restaurant you have to book a table. It is lovely close to the sea, which is a bit dangerous to swim in. Got a bad abrasion on the sharp stones 😥 You can walk on the beach and swim for free. Sun loungers cost extra. Remember to bring bathing shoes because of the many sharp stones. The site is dog-friendly but you pay extra per dog. Which is a bit strange when you don't have to pay extra for children 🙄

A reputable campsite. Very well-maintained, excellent service, a great location for catching ferries for onward travel, and a sunset that's second to none. The narrow pitches in the front row are problematic, requiring maneuvering skills even for motorhomes under 7.5 meters in length. Furthermore, we found that the greywater disposal is across the street, requiring you to leave the campsite to access it. Ultimately, the pool and the sea area were extremely crowded, which is due to the fact that these areas aren't used exclusively by campsite visitors. Sturdy beach shoes are recommended, as the sea is rocky and pebbly.
The staff is super friendly, and we would definitely come back.

A very friendly welcome at the campsite. The staff speaks excellent English and German.
The pool is very popular; you don't need to wear heat shrink tubing. The tiles are very slippery, though, and you're not allowed to put a towel down; if you want to stay, you have to rent a chair (€6).
The access to the sea is via a long staircase. The beach is pebbly, so you'll need to wear water shoes. We were a bit disappointed with the restaurant. If you make a reservation, they often put you at a table with others even though the terrace isn't even close to being full. The food is excellent, though. But you can't just walk into town to another restaurant. It's a bit too far from Livorno.
All in all, a very nice campsite where you truly feel like a guest.
